Now is the opportune time to make a list of mobile baby
- baby gates (2)- the kind you install that attach to the wall so they are always there no matter what. we need one for the top of the stairs and one for the bottom of the stairs.
- outlet covers- don't want him hurting his little fingers and getting shocked by the outlets.
- move mattress in crib down a level or two before he can pull himself up.
- possibly find somewhere to put dog bowls so he won't be able to eat dog food or play in dog water.
